1425’s question and answer:

Today’s topic is Business

And the answer is: over 300

What is the question?

How many bank accounts for the Trump organization were closed over money laundering concerns?

This week, Capital One bank has asked a US federal judge to dismiss a lawsuit from the Trump organization over the closure of hundreds of company related bank accounts after they were part of a large anti-money laundering review. The suit was launched by Trump brand president, Eric Trump over the closure of over 300 accounts related to the family business and a collection of affiliates who alleged these accounts were closed in 2021 without a chance to dispute or explain the concerns risen by careful review of Capital One’s financial crimes team. Similar lawsuits have been launched at other banks the Trump Organization has closed accounts with, such as Deutsch and JPMorgan Chase, over believed persecution against their founder, President Donald Trump, for his lawsuit to prevent financial records from being published and for political backlash following the 2021 US Capitol Riot.
